The specific problem we are solving here is gravity. Most “universal” mounts assume a flat surface. On a 30-degree pitch, those cheap brackets will sag or, worse, snap under the weight of heavy 4k projectors.

Why Most Projector Mounts Fail on a Slope

If you have spent any time looking for 4k projectors, you know they are not exactly light. When you mount one on a slant, the center of gravity shifts. I have seen countless setups where most projector mounts fail because the locking mechanism simply cannot handle the lateral tension. You end up with a projector that slowly “drifts” downward over a week, ruining your calibration and forcing you to climb a ladder every Sunday.

Is Spending More on a Vaulted Mount Really Necessary?

This is the question I get asked the most. People see a $20 mount on a budget site and a $120 Chief setup and think they are being scammed. Here is the reality: a cheap mount uses friction to stay in place. A professional mount uses geared adjustments or heavy-duty locking pins. If you are hunting for laser projector deals, do not waste those savings on a mount that puts your hardware at risk. A falling projector is an expensive mistake that no amount of keystone correction can fix.

Why Industrial Build Quality Beats Budget Aesthetics

When you first pull a Peerless-AV or Chief adapter out of the box, the first thing you notice isn’t the design; it’s the sheer weight. These aren’t the flimsy, stamped-aluminum brackets you find bundled with cheap portable projectors. We are talking about heavy-gauge, cold-rolled steel coated in a thick, scratch-resistant powder finish. This matters because a slanted ceiling puts constant, uneven torque on the mounting plate. A thin plate will eventually flex, and even a millimeter of flex at the ceiling translates to inches of image shift on a 120-inch screen. The professional units feel like they belong on a construction site, which is exactly the level of over-engineering you want when suspending five thousand dollars of glass and electronics over your sofa.

The Locking Mechanism That Actually Holds

The core feature that separates a high-end vaulted mount from the pack is the adjustment teeth. Most budget mounts use a simple friction-based ball joint. You tighten a couple of hex screws and hope for the best. On a pitch, gravity is your constant enemy. During my testing, the geared systems found in the Chief RPA series were the clear winners. Instead of relying on how hard you can crank a wrench, these use interlocking grooves that physically cannot slip once the primary bolt is seated. If you compare these to a standard Sanus VMPR1 specs sheet, you’ll notice the difference in load-bearing lateral tension ratings immediately. The Sanus is a great flat-ceiling mount, but it lacks the specialized ‘bite’ required for a 45-degree slope.

Where Professional Mounts Fall Short

However, no product is without its frustrations. The biggest drawback to these professional-grade adapters is the aesthetic. They are ugly. They look like plumbing fixtures. While many modern 4k projectors feature sleek, minimalist designs, these mounts are unapologetically industrial. You will likely want to invest in a decorative shroud or some clever cable management to hide the chunky bolts and thick steel plates. Furthermore, the instructions are often written for professional integrators, meaning they assume you already own a high-quality socket set and a stud finder that actually works. If you are a novice, the lack of a clear ‘Step 1, Step 2’ guide can be intimidating.

The Setup Grind and Alignment Physics

Installing a mount on a vaulted ceiling is a two-person job, regardless of what the manual says. The ‘feel’ of the installation process is one of high-stakes geometry. You are trying to find the center of a joist at an angle, which often means your drill bit wants to wander. I found that the Peerless-AV plates have slightly wider mounting slots, which gives you a bit of ‘cheat’ room if your initial pilot hole is a fraction of an inch off. This small design choice saves you from having to turn your ceiling into Swiss cheese. Once the plate is up, the fine-tuning of the pitch and roll is surprisingly fluid. You aren’t fighting the mount; you are gliding it into position, then locking it down with a satisfying mechanical thud that tells you it isn’t going anywhere for the next decade.

Real World Performance Under Pressure

To truly test if a vaulted setup holds its weight, I ran a 48-hour endurance cycle with a high-end 4K laser projector. Mounting a 30-pound unit on a 30-degree pitch isn’t just about the bolts; it is about how the hardware handles the physics of heat. Most laser projector deals you find online prioritize brightness, but when tilted, the internal convection currents change. I monitored the exhaust temps, and interestingly, some units ran 5-8 degrees hotter when angled compared to a flat mount. This is where the cheap ‘universal’ brackets fail—they block airflow or flex under the heat-expanded metal of the projector casing.

Does the Extra Heat Shorten Your Hardware Life?

It is a valid worry. While most 4k projectors are rated for thousands of hours, those ratings assume optimal airflow. In my stress test, the Peerless-AV mount provided enough clearance for the intake fans to breathe, even at a steep angle. If you are hunting for home theater deals, look for projectors with side-venting rather than rear-venting if you have a tight vaulted corner. It makes a massive difference in long-term stability.

The Brutal Reality of UST Alignment

If you think mounting a standard long-throw is hard, try ust projectors on a slope. Ultra Short Throw units are notoriously sensitive. As many users on the r/hometheater subreddit have noted, even a 1mm shift in a UST base can result in a 2-inch image blur at the top edge of the screen. I tried using a standard sloped adapter for a UST setup, and it was a nightmare. Unless your mount has micro-adjustments for pitch, roll, and yaw, you will never get that geometry perfect on a vaulted ceiling. For UST, you are better off with a wall-mounted shelf than a ceiling-hung bracket.

Why Laser Projector Deals Beat Traditional Bulbs

If you are cross-shopping old-school lamp projectors against modern units, the choice is clear. While a lamp-based unit might look like one of the best laser projector deals on the surface because of the lower entry price, the long-term cost of ownership is a trap. Traditional bulbs dim over time and eventually pop, requiring a $300 replacement every few years. Laser light engines, however, maintain their brightness for up to 20,000 hours. If you compare the total cost on a site like ProjectorCentral, the laser unit pays for itself within three years of heavy use. You get instant-on performance and colors that don’t fade, which is essential for a permanent vaulted installation where swapping bulbs is a literal climb to the ceiling.

Is it worth the upgrade?

If you are currently running a 1080p system, the jump to 4K is significant, but the jump to laser is life-changing. The sharpness of 4K is most noticeable on screens larger than 100 inches, where pixel density starts to matter. If your screen is smaller, you might not see the resolution gain, but you will definitely see the color accuracy and brightness of a laser source. For most enthusiasts, upgrading to a laser-driven 4K unit is the single biggest improvement you can make to a dedicated media room.

Short Throw Precision vs. Go-Anywhere Flexibility

The comparison between ust projectors and portable projectors is really a comparison of lifestyle. Ultra Short Throw (UST) units are designed to replace your TV; they sit inches from the wall and offer massive brightness. Portable units, on the other hand, are meant for backyard movie nights or camping. Portables are significantly cheaper, but they lack the lumen count to fight off ambient light. In a vaulted room, a UST is actually the ‘safe’ bet because it avoids the ceiling mounting drama entirely, though it requires a perfectly flat wall or a specialized ALR screen to look its best. If you choose a portable, you’re sacrificing 4K clarity for convenience; if you choose UST, you’re investing in a permanent, high-performance centerpiece.
